Employee Personal Liability


On February 4, 1991, the Chancellor’s Office issued a memorandum under Vice Chancellor Herbert L. Carter’s signature which stated, “Effective immediately, any CSU system-wide employee who authorizes work to be commenced before an officially signed contract is in place will be held personally financially responsible for any expenditure related to such contract”.

Cal State San Marcos has elected to implement this policy in keeping with its obligation to protect the resources of the University and to provide for fairness in its procurement activities.  CSUSM defines “work” as any transaction requiring the University to spend or receive funds, provide or receive services, and/or otherwise commit its resources.  Any employee who has questions regarding personal liability when involved in University-related purchasing activities should contact Procurement & Support Services at (760) 750-4555.
